Wikipedia article




'L'avventuriero' (internationally released as 'The Rover') is a 1967 Italian war-drama film directed by Terence Young and starring Anthony Quinn. It is based on the 1923 novel 'The Rover' written by Joseph Conrad.

Reception



The film performed disappointingly at the box office, earning $225,000 in rentals internationally and $70,000 domestically. According to ABC records, it suffered an overall loss of $1,595,000.
